Categories: Uncategorized

Что такое frontend и backend создание

Что такое frontend и backend создание

Веб-проектирование разделяется на две основные сферы: frontend и backend. Frontend составляет собой фронтальную часть системы. Клиенты наблюдают оболочку, кнопки, формы и графические детали. Backend составляет серверной компонентом платформы. Серверная логика производит запросы и оперирует с базами данных.

Клиентская часть обеспечивает за графическое представление информации. Разработчики проектируют эскизы веб-страниц и настраивают динамику. Бэкенд-сторона сторона управляет бизнес-логикой программы. Программисты разрабатывают код для анализа информации и аутентификации юзеров.

Обе сферы крепко соединены между собой. Frontend направляет запросы к серверу через выделенные протоколы. Backend получает информацию, осуществляет ее и возвращает итог клиенту. Такое распределение помогает формировать расширяемые платформы.

Разработчики фронтенда имеют дело с языками разметки и скриптами. Эксперты бэкенда задействуют бэкенд-языки языки программирования и системы управления хранилищами данных. Современная архитектура 1xbet казино нереализуема без постижения принципов коммуникации фронтальной и серверной частей.

В чем отличие между frontend и backend

Основное различие заключается в точке запуска скрипта. Frontend работает в обозревателе юзера на его аппарате. Backend функционирует на удаленном сервере и закрыт для прямого доступа. Пользовательская часть обеспечивает за показ содержимого. Бэкенд-сторона компонент гарантирует размещение данных и осуществление функций.

Frontend ведает визуальными компонентами проекта. Специалисты создают оформление, шаблон и динамические составляющие. Backend выполняет вопросы преобразования информации и бизнес-логики. Специалисты организуют хранилища данных и платформы охраны.

Клиентская часть задействует HTML, CSS и JavaScript для разработки панелей. Серверная компонент эксплуатирует Python, PHP, Java для программирования логики. Фронтенд-специалисты тестируют программы в различных обозревателях. Бэкенд-разработчики повышают скорость серверов.

Пользователи прямо общаются исключительно с клиентской компонентом. Бэкенд-сторона часть пребывает недоступной и действует в фоне режиме. Frontend определяется от функций веб-обозревателя. Backend управляется держателями 1хбет казино и расширяется автономно от количества юзеров.

Как frontend отвечает за наружный облик портала

Клиентская компонент выстраивает визуальное представление веб-ресурса. Программисты применяют HTML для разработки структуры экрана. Титулы, абзацы, иллюстрации и гиперссылки структурируются в смысловую структуру.

Стили CSS задают визуальный облик деталей. Профессионалы выстраивают расцветки, гарнитуры и величины компонентов. Таблицы стилей помогают разрабатывать гибкий стиль. Портативные аппараты и десктопы принимают настроенное демонстрацию контента.

JavaScript привносит интерактивность панели. Сценарии производят щелчки, проверяют формы и генерируют движение. Пользователи обретают быструю возвратную реакцию при работе. Выпадающие навигация и ползунки повышают качество использования 1иксбет. Платформы форсируют процесс создания. React, Vue и Angular дают подготовленные компоненты. Программисты формируют интерфейс из переиспользуемых модулей.

Настройка эффективности воздействует на быстроту открытия. Компрессия кода и уменьшение картинок форсируют построение страниц. Скоростной панель увеличивает удовлетворенность пользователей.

Что производит backend на компоненте сервера

Серверная часть производит процессинг обращений от клиентов. Программы получают данные, исследуют значения и создают реакции. Backend регулирует бизнес-логикой приложения и регулирует допуск к ресурсам.

Ключевые задачи серверной части содержат:

  • Сохранение и выборка сведений из хранилищ данных.
  • Аутентификация и разрешение юзеров.
  • Выполнение расчетов и финансовых переводов.
  • Генерация переменного наполнения для экранов.
  • Подключение с сторонними службами и API.

Хранилища данных хранят упорядоченную сведения. MySQL, PostgreSQL и MongoDB предоставляют надежное хранение данных. Серверные скрипты выполняют обращения к базам и извлекают требуемые сведения.

Системы защиты защищают продукт от взломов. Верификация поступающих данных исключает вставку опасного программы. Криптование ключей предоставляет секретность. Серверная механика анализирует привилегии входа перед осуществлением действий. Кэширование итогов понижает нагрузку на хранилище данных. Redis держит регулярно популярные данные в оперативной памяти. Backend увеличивается при увеличении 1xbet казино добавлением новых машин.

Как общаются юзер и сервер

Связь запускается с передачи запроса от браузера к серверу. Клиент вводит ссылку или щелкает элемент. Веб-обозреватель генерирует HTTP-запрос и передает его по интернету. Сервер получает запрос и стартует процессинг.

Механизм HTTP определяет стандарты обмена информацией. Запросы включают метод функции и шапки. GET-запросы выбирают информацию из базы. POST-запросы посылают информацию формы для сохранения. PUT и DELETE корректируют или убирают информацию.

Бэкенд-приложение система исследует пришедший обращение. Диспетчер передает обращение к требуемому обработчику. Управляющий реализует бизнес-логику и соединяется к хранилищу данных. Компонент выбирает или сохраняет информацию.

После выполнения сервер составляет HTTP-ответ. Статус-код обозначает исход функции. Метаданные включают метаданные о виде содержимого. Содержимое реакции несет HTML-разметку, JSON-данные или файлы.

Веб-обозреватель принимает сообщение и показывает итог юзеру. JavaScript выполняет данные и модифицирует интерфейс. Неблокирующие обращения AJAX обеспечивают освежать фрагменты экрана без обновления. Актуальные продукты используют WebSocket для взаимодействия информацией в живом режиме с 1хбет казино.

Какие решения эксплуатируются в frontend

HTML создает структуру веб-страниц. Язык разметки определяет позиционирование содержимого, графики и прочих деталей. Семантические маркеры улучшают доступность наполнения. HTML5 добавил возможность видео и аудио без сторонних модулей.

CSS отвечает за визуальное оформление оболочки. Каскадные таблицы стилей регулируют расцветками, начертаниями и позиционированием элементов. Flexbox и Grid упрощают построение шаблонов. Медиазапросы корректируют дизайн под различные экраны.

JavaScript гарантирует динамичность систем. Язык программирования производит происшествия, верифицирует формы и контролирует DOM-деревом. ES6 включил классы, модули и неблокирующие методы. TypeScript расширяет возможности за применением явной типизации.

Библиотеки ускоряют проектирование многофункциональных оболочек. React выстраивает модульную структуру с симулированным DOM. Vue дает легкий формат и динамичность информации. Angular дает платформу для крупных систем.

Утилиты компиляции совершенствуют скрипт для релиза. Webpack объединяет блоки и сокращает объем данных. Babel компилирует свежий JavaScript. Git помогает команде работать над 1иксбет параллельно без столкновений.

Какие инструменты эксплуатируются в backend

Серверные языки кодирования выполняют требования и регулируют логикой. Python характеризуется легким синтаксисом и богатой средой. PHP продолжает быть популярным для веб-проектов. Java гарантирует большую производительность бизнес-систем решений.

Node.js позволяет эксплуатировать JavaScript на сервере. Неблокирующая парадигма качественно выполняет большое количество подключений. Ruby on Rails убыстряет формирование макетов. Go показывает замечательную быстродействие при обработке с микросервисами.

Хранилища данных хранят систематизированную данные. Связанные платформы MySQL и PostgreSQL эксплуатируют SQL для обращений. MongoDB предлагает гибкую модель документов. Redis обеспечивает моментальное сохранение в рабочей памяти.

Библиотеки облегчают построение бэкенд-стороны стороны. Django дает комплексный комплект возможностей для Python. Express компактен для Node.js систем. Laravel предоставляет ORM и навигацию для PHP.

Контейнеризация Docker обособляет продукты и библиотеки. Kubernetes управляет запуск сред. Nginx работает HTTP-сервером и распределителем загрузки. Системы контроля фиксируют деятельность 1xbet казино и уведомляют об неполадках.

Как сведения отправляются между частями платформы

API гарантирует взаимодействие информацией между пользователем 1иксбет и сервером. Системный протокол регламентирует комплект операций для обмена. REST API применяет базовые HTTP-методы для процедур с объектами. Каждый точка обеспечивает за определенную функцию.

JSON стал ведущим форматом транспортировки сведений. Легкий строковый стандарт свободно воспринимается и анализируется программами. Объекты и списки организуют данные в читаемом представлении. XML эксплуатируется в устаревших системах.

GraphQL обеспечивает отличный способ к выборкам. Пользователь указывает точную организацию необходимой сведений. Сервер передает исключительно требуемые параметры без избыточных сведений. Общий endpoint осуществляет всевозможные типы обращений.

WebSocket формирует непрерывное обоюдное подключение. Стандарт помогает серверу отправлять сведения без запроса. Мессенджеры, оповещения и онлайн-игры используют указанную методику. Подключение продолжает быть рабочим до прямого разрыва.

Middleware выполняет обращения на переходных стадиях. Слой проверки проверяет токены доступа. Проверка информации осуществляется перед отсылкой в 1хбет казино для пресечения проблем и нападений.

Почему существенно членение на frontend и backend

Распределение системы улучшает эластичность создания. Коллективы функционируют над фронтальной и бэкенд-стороной сторонами автономно. Фронтенд-специалисты освежают оболочку без правки логики. Бэкенд-разработчики правят методы без влияния на визуальную часть.

Масштабируемость архитектуры усиливается при ясном разделении. Серверные модули увеличиваются добавлением дополнительных серверов. Клиентская часть раздается через сети раздачи содержимого. Каждый слой адаптируется под определенные функции.

Охрана программы усиливается разделением элементов. Важная бизнес-логика продолжает быть на сервере невидимой для юзеров. Проверка сведений выполняется на обеих частях. Бэкенд-сторона компонент контролирует разрешения доступа к приватной информации.

Повторное использование программы становится доступнее при блочной организации. Один backend обслуживает веб-систему, портативные приложения и внешние соединения. API обеспечивает единый механизм для множественных сред.

Испытание упрощается при членении обязанностей. Компонентные проверки анализируют функции 1xbet казино обособленно. Экспертиза инженеров улучшает качество каждой части архитектуры.

Funtastici

Recent Posts

Uff das ersten Einzahlung zahlt das Spielcasino direkt den prozentualen Fasson, ein unser Fahrtbeginn�valuta offensichtlich erhoht

Jedweder Boni von drama jonny spielbank unterliegen wolkenlos definierten Umsatzanforderungen, unser fahne bei der Maklercourtage�ressort…

5 minutes ago

Unklarheiten sie sind fur Zweck-Trigger, Gewinnmultiplikatoren und tief Gewinnserien verleihen

Unsre Slot-Spurten finden taglich und wirklich jede Sieben tage stattdessen & unser Preise liegen bei…

9 minutes ago

Utiliza revision de doble, cronograma sobre administracion asi� como relaciones cronica de solucii?n

Pide cual un doble observe nuestro expediente que usan hacen de pruebas, envie resolucion por…

2 hours ago

Gran cantidad de para casinos en internet mas fiables aceptan pagos con el pasar del tiempo tarjeta de credibilidad, incluyendo erican Express

La seguridad es una Bingo Loft Bono de registro sin depósito pinta importante que nunca…

2 hours ago

Deberias de valorar siempre revisar las palabras especificos sobre todo bono para impedir registrarte

Las 25 giros regalado desprovisto tanque Espana nos cuentan el metodo mayormente con inteligencia de…

2 hours ago

Oriente torso regula desplazandolo hacia el pelo supervisa los esposos casinos online legitimos alrededor del pais

Cita la plana en caso de que quieres retar referente a los mas grandes casinos…

2 hours ago